About CloudQuery
Developer of cloud asset inventory platforms designed to provide comprehensive visibility into multi-cloud environments for security, compliance, and cost management. The company offers a platform that features unified tracking and querying of cloud resources across real-time identification of resource ownership and changes, enforcement of security policies at scale, detection of unused assets to reduce cloud waste, and zero-ETL data pipelines for seamless integration with data warehouses, enabling cloud engineering teams to maintain governance, optimize cloud spending, and ensure compliance across complex cloud infrastructures.
